The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ers will hold a public meeting on January 29 in Ellsworth to discuss updating the manuals that guide the operation of the Kanopolis and Wilson Lake dams.

The public is encouraged to attend the meeting to learn more about how USACE uses the Water Control Manuals at each of its reservoirs, how updates to the manuals will be accomplished and to provide their input to the technical team. USACE is interested in what physical, social and environmental changes the community has observed around the reservoirs and below the dams since the projects were built.

Meeting information is below:

  • Date: Wednesday, January 29
  • Time: Doors open at 5:30 PM. The meeting is from 6 to 8 PM.
  • Location: American Legion Post 174, 645 West 15th Street, Ellsworth
  • Format: There will be a presentation at 6:10 PM, time for questions and discussion, and an open-house style poster session after the presentation.
